St. Joseph Village Of Chicago is an Assisted Living community in the Chicago area that also offers Memory Care and Skilled Nursing Facility care. Costs for this community start at $4,957, which is higher than the cost of care in the Chicago area of $4,794.
Nestled in the vibrant neighborhood of Chicago, St. Joseph Village of Chicago stands as a beacon of care and compassion since its inception in 1894 by Mother Mary Theresa Dudzik. As the first Catholic senior living community in the area, it welcomes residents of all faiths, encouraging a fulfilling lifestyle that nurtures the mind, body, and spirit. The community prides itself on offering a continuum of care, including assisted living, memory support, and skilled nursing, ensuring that residents receive the support they need at every stage of life.
St. Joseph Village places a strong emphasis on health and well-being, providing a comprehensive range of healthcare services. Residents benefit from round-the-clock supervision and assistance with daily activities, including bathing, dressing, and medication management. The community is equipped to cater to individuals with mild cognitive impairments and dementia, offering specialized care and a dementia waiver. Additionally, the respite program provides temporary relief for caregivers, ensuring peace of mind for families.
